Transaction 61d50c11476b8d5b039420f4cb21e8b24f79e2cc7c5e6d360c5375f1420da758
1 Input
2 Outputs
- 61d50c11476b8d5b039420f4cb21e8b24f79e2cc7c5e6d360c5375f1420da758:0
- 61d50c11476b8d5b039420f4cb21e8b24f79e2cc7c5e6d360c5375f1420da758:1
value 2000000
address 1EYpkfACvVV6WwrMDWzQgWM1C3TWDrNQgN
value 75052084
address 3CD1QW6fjgTwKq3Pj97nty28WZAVkziNom